| Sumario: | This text seeks to show the different strategies of female political opposition during the period of Brazilian political exile, viewed by banished and exiled women as a continuation of their political commitment. Through the oral history and testimony of these women, we can resize the experience of this exile, recover acts and gestures of political solidarity under state terror, paying attention to the active role of these participants in the fight against dictatorship abroad. |
